Terrion Arnold Delivers Heartfelt Message to Mom from NFL Combine

In this story:
After a successful day of on-field drills at the 2024 NFL Combine, Alabama Crimson Tide cornerback Terrion Arnold spoke on the sidelines with NFL Network's Stacey Dales about his performance.
At the end of the interview, Arnold, who is considered one of, if not the highest-rated defensive back in the 2024 NFL Draft class, thanked his mother, Tamala, for everything she's done for him to get to this stage which he referred to as "the one percent of the one percent."
"Mom if you're watching this right now, your son just wants to say how proud he is of you," Arnold said. "You had me at a young and you overcame a lot of adversity. People were doubting you and counting you out, and honestly mom like I tell you, you raised a star.
"I just want to say, Tamala Arnold, I love you. I'm right here, the whole world is watching and I'm blessed to have you as a mom. Like I said, you overcame a lot and with that being said, I'm going to continue to keep shining just like you raised me to be."
"I'll never forget where I came from. Tallahassee, Florida is a hard place to come out of and everybody watching this from back at home, I hope you're proud of me because I gave it my all."
Arnold concluded the interview stating that Friday wasn't his best performance and the NFL world will get more of an insight of him on March 20.
"Y'all tune into pro day because it's going to be a show," Arnold said. "Like I said, right here at the combine, I had to come out here and compete. But this was just the warmup, I was just getting my feet wet."

Arnold ran a 4.50-second 40-yard dash, vertically jumped 37 inches and broad jumped 10-feet and nine inches. He certainly stood out in the other on-field drills that don't have stats attached to them. Arnold closed the cornerbacks' time slot of the NFL Combine with a stellar gauntlet that ended with a flip...sort of.
